തിരുവനന്തപുരത്തെ ആര്യനാട് ചെമ്പകമംഗലം ശ്രീ ഭദ്രകാളി മഹാക്ഷേത്രം 2026 മാർച്ച് 11 ന് ഉത്സവത്തിനു ശേഷം തിരുനട തുറക്കുന്നു, രാവിലെ 10:00 മണിക്ക് നേർച്ച പൊങ്കാലയും 12:30 മണിക്ക് അന്നദാനവും നടക്കുന്നു.

The Utsavam Kazhinjittu Thirunada Thurakkunna Divasam at Aryanad Chempakamangalam Sree Bhadrakali Maha Kshetram in Trivandrum is one of the most significant and spiritually enriching occasions in the temple calendar.
This day marks the reopening of the sanctum sanctorum after the annual festival and it is celebrated with great devotion and traditional fervor. Devotees from nearby towns and distant places alike gather to witness the sacred rituals and to seek the blessings of Goddess Bhadrakali, who is revered as a powerful deity capable of protecting her devotees and fulfilling their wishes.
The day begins with the Neercha Pongala, a special offering prepared by devotees which symbolizes gratitude and devotion. Women and men participate with equal enthusiasm cooking the sacred porridge as an offering to the Goddess. Following this, the temple organizes Annadanam, the ceremonial distribution of food to all devotees, which is considered one of the most auspicious and meritorious acts in Kerala temple tradition. These rituals not only reinforce spiritual devotion but also strengthen the sense of community among devotees.

EVENTS/PROGRAMS
• 10:00 AM – Neercha Pongala
• 12:30 PM – Annadanam
• Darshan of the Deity
• Lighting of Lamps
• Special Poojas and Offerings by temple priests
• Traditional Kerala Music and Devotional Chants throughout the day
Temple Location
📍
Aryanad Chempakamangalam Sree Bhadrakali Maha Kshetram, Chembakamangalam, Aryanad, Kerala 695542.
Accessibility
🏙️ Nearest Town / Landmark / Junction: Tholoor, Aryanad – 1 km
🚌 Nearest Bus Station: Aryanad Bus Stop – 2 km
🚂 Nearest Railway Station: Thiruvananthapuram Central Railway Station – 20 km
✈️ Nearest Airport: Trivandrum International Airport – 25 km
